A substantial landmark home within Melton village, occupying a generous plot and extensive flexible family accommodation arranged over three floors comprising an entrance hall, cloakroom, three reception rooms, kitchen/dining area, utility room, five first floor bedrooms and a further three on the second floor. There's plenty of potential for further improvement, including a fantastic coach house that currently provides excellent storage.

The property built in the 1800’s, and once home to artistThomas Churchyard, benefits from its proximity to Woodbridge School,Framlingham Preparatory School and Framlingham College with easy access toeach. This is only the second time this substantial house hasbeen offered on the open market in the last 50 years.


Melton is situated on the fringes of Woodbridge. Locally, there's a convenience store, two pubs, cafes, and a Primary School as well as some beautiful spots nearby including walks along the River Deben into Woodbridge or the forests and heathlands to the north of the town. The property is a stones throw from several localmarina’s and Woodbridge Sailing Club and for those who commute, Melton railway station is within aleisurely 6 minute walk from the propertyand provides a link to London’s LiverpoolStreet station.

The Accommodation:
The property has a welcoming hallway with access through to the rear garden, the cloakroom, and the three reception rooms; a superb living room with open fire and full-height French doors opening to the garden and providing dual aspect lighting along with the large sash window, The drawing room with a fireplace is currently used as a family room and a study. Both are flooded with light from the large bay windows. The open plan kitchen/dining area has access to the cellar and leads to a utility room with external access. Thr first floor has four double bedrooms and a single (currently the home artisit's studio!, and a large bathroom with free-standing bath and shower enclosure. The second floor has three bedrooms and storage, and is in need of further improvement to be completed.

Outside:
To the front of the property is a garden with shingle and planting beds, with a brick wall and iron railings to the boundary. To the side is a generous parking area and access to the brick-built coach house which offers excellent storage and has a three-phase power supply. The large rear garden is mainly lawned with mature shrubs, fragrant roses and a eonderful wisteria that winds itself around the exterior.
